Sexton Beetle

Nicrophorus carolina

Description:

This beetle was feasting on the decaying mushrooms in my yard for a couple days. I noticed a few of mites on it (photo 3) as well. The lower spots are indented, though the upper ones are not.

Habitat:

Suburban yard next to mixed forest after weeks of rain
